Designing a power factor correction (PFC) stage for an e-bike charging station means balancing demanding power electronics requirements with real-world environmental constraints. While the fundamentals of PFC topology are well understood, deploying a robust solution in public or private charging infrastructure requires careful trade-offs in efficiency, load behavior, thermal performance, and grid compliance.
 

Built to address these design challenges in 300 W to 3 kW AC-DC converters, ST’s L4983 control IC integrates a proprietary multiplier emulator, dedicated THD optimization, and advanced protection features. This high level of integration helps simplify e-bike charger design while enhancing system reliability.

Control IC for continuous conduction mode (CCM) Boost PFC converters, available in two variants at 65 kHz and 130 kHz operation.

Designed for applications from 300 W to 3 kW

Key features

  • Peak current mode CCM-operated
  • Low BOM and simplified design
  • Very low THD in CCM and DCM operation
  • Protections: feedback loop failure, OVP, OCP, inductor saturation
  • Inductor current sense
  • Disable and low consumption function
  • In-rush current monitoring
  • Soft-start for smooth startup
  • 65kHz (A) & 130kHz (B) switching frequency
  • Compact SO8 package

EVL4983-350W evaluation board

EVL4983-350W evaluation board

350 W wide-range input PFC pre-regulator. Suitable for high-power LED luminaries, desktop PC, server, web server, game console, industrial and medical SMPS compliant with IEC 60601-1-2.
